Chromium copy image issue on KDE

When I press right click on an image, then copy image, I do not find it in the clipboard, but I find its address, just like pressing copy image address. I have to open the image in its own separate tab, then click copy image and then it works. This bug exists on all chromium browsers, and also chromium apps. Firefox doesn't have this issue.

Re: Chromium copy image issue on KDE

There're two entries: one to copy the image, the other to copy the address.
Make sure you're clicking the proper one.

If so, please post the offending image/webpage, because apparently it's not a problem when the image is isolated (so it's not the KDE clipboard daemon nor chromium per se, maybe some JS overriding the behavior)
